I have an HTC Thunderbolt which recently upgraded itself to Ice Cream Sandwich.
I have the Pro version of AndFTP installed, but it doesn't show up in my apps.
It does show as installed if I find it in menu-settings-apps.
I tried uninstalling it and re-installing it from Google Play.
It installs OK but I can't find the icon to open it.
Normally when you go to Google play and find an app that you've already installed, there are two buttons: OPEN and UNINSTALL.
When I find AndFTP it only gives me UNINSTALL.
Any suggestions?

Pro version acts as an unlock key, it does not have any icon and you cannot open it. Once installed it unlocks all features of the free application. You can check it by running the free application, then Menu->Options->Advanced and you should see "License: Pro". Does it make sense?

Also, you don't need activation key when you've purchased from Google Market.
